Transaction 1defbdc564afcedfba45eabe64e9b045f92635e548223754e10bfef887a54af5
1 Input
1 Output
-
1defbdc564afcedfba45eabe64e9b045f92635e548223754e10bfef887a54af5:0
- value
- 7158371
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2ede848dc7dc2a3c1f338a2933f9a8b2be2d573b OP_EQUAL
- address
- MCAyt4Whzu1j662x8yfVR5TGgWatuw7ko2